10 Attractions You Must Visit In Plymouth, England


Plymouth is a haven for adventure and nature lovers. The town houses several museums for those who are interested in history and culture. The town is also renowned for its splendid harbours. Here are 10 places you must see when visiting this beautiful town.

1. Barbican is the busiest harbour of Plymouth comprising of two historical streets. Take a walk through them to find a medley of ancient buildings, antique shops and bustling restaurants.

2. Located in the Barbican area of the city, the National Marine Aquarium houses some of the rarest aquatic life in the country. Here you can see sharks, seahorses, shoals of fish and various types of marine life in all their glory. The Aquarium also has a cafeteria, a garden with picnic tables and a souvenir shop for tourists.


3. Devonport Royal Dockyard symbolises the industrious sprit of the town. Here, you can see some of the best submarines and yachts being created and repaired.

4. The Lost Gardens of Heligan are a must visit with their beautifully landscaped theme gardens and rare plant specimens. The added attractions here are the ponds and a jungle area. The expansive lawns are visually stunning and worth wandering into.

5. Dartmoor Wildlife Park, located on the outskirts of Plymouth spreads across 30 acres and is the abode of many wildlife species. A falconry centre is located on the grounds for visitors to enjoy; there is also a play area for children. Here, visitors can book a wildlife trail and enjoy a walk in the woods to truly experience nature.

6. Plymouth Gin, in existence for over 400 years at the Blackfriars, is an institution that gin lovers swear by. Regular Tours are arranged by the distillery to give you a firsthand account of the manufacturing of gin. Also an in house shop sells the best and rarest array of alcohol available.

7. A favourite of architecture enthusiasts, the Crownhill Fort is a Victorian architectural marvel, rich with heritage and ancient beauty; the fort is also a popular venue for events.


8. The Merchants house is a splendid reminder of the glory of Plymouth’s historic past. Housing several 17th century curios ranging from mantelpieces to doll houses, it is guaranteed to turn its visitors into art connoisseurs.

9. Built in 1665 as a protection against Dutch invasion, the 70 feet high walled Citadel fortress showcases brilliant military architecture. It is frequently upgraded and is still used by the present day defence forces and is an interesting place to visit. Guided tours operate from March to September.

10. Saltram House is a captivating Georgian Manor featuring exquisite paintings by celebrated 18th century painters, beautiful Chinese wallpaper and ancient furniture.

If you have relatives in Australia that you really miss, a family sponsored visa is a great way to finally see them. This single-entry visa is valid for stays ranging form three months up to 12 months – depending on what’s granted at the point of entry.

You can use this visitor short stay visa to check on family and friends that you haven’t seen in a while. Of course, you can also engage in tourist activities like seeing the sights and exploring the wonders of Australia. While you’re in the country, don’t forget to sample the excellent food. This visitor visa can also be used to study for up to three months.

To be able to apply for Subclass 679, you need to have an eligible sponsor. If you’re planning to bring your other family members along, they also need to complete separate application forms. Your relative in Australia needs to lodge the application for you.

It is important to note that there are also eligibility requirements for your sponsor. A sponsor can only sponsor one person at a time. If he or she is a relative, it can be fore one family unit at a time. A family unit is composed of the head of the family, the spouse and dependent children. Other family members may also be included in the family unit if they have evidence that they are fully dependent on the head of the family.

The visitor visa sponsor must also be an Australian citizen or a permanent resident, 18-years-old or above, and has been living in Australia for a reasonable period – usually 2 years.

Sponsors must also either be a relative (spouse, parent, child, brother, sister, grandparent, grandchild, aunt, uncle, niece, nephew or “step” or adopted equivalent), a member of an Australian parliament, an authorized person representing a Commowealth, State or Territory or a local government mayor.

Finally, the visa processing officer may decide, on a case by case basis, to ask for a security bond as assurance that the visa holder will depart Australia upon expiration of granted stay. The amount can range anywhere from $5000 to $15000 per person. It has to be paid in full in Australia before a decision can be made on the application. The amount will be refunded once the visitor has left the country.

Tips on Packing for Your Holiday


The fictional Mr. Bean could have given tips on packing for a holiday albeit you will probably end up with just one slipper, one pair of cut-off shorts, one flower-printed shirt, a very small towel, a handleless toothbrush and a smidgen of toothpaste, all stuffed into a small suitcase and then carried in a bigger one! Fortunately, there are better ways to pack than that advocated by Mr. Bean.

Make a Master Packing List


Whether you are an experienced traveller or a new to travelling, you have to have a master list of the essential items that you need to pack when going on your holidays. You can even print it out from your personal computer, tick off the list for every item packed and then check the list before leaving the house.

Sure, it sounds obsessive-compulsive but it is far better to be safe than sorry!

The items that must be included in your list should include travel essentials like:

- Climate-appropriate clothes and footwear, at least one set but not exceeding three sets for each purpose. Use the laundry facilities or services whenever possible, or better yet, go shopping!
- Prescriptions for your medicines and eyeglasses, if you have any. Add in a list of medical concerns like allergies and medical alerts
- Travel insurance documents
- Passport and other identification cards
- Phone numbers to call in case of emergencies
- Small first aid kit with contents like band aids, disinfectants, antibiotics and antihistamine pills, antacids and anti-diarrhoea medicines and even a lip balm for the warmer weather.

Of course, you can add to the list according to your experience but unless you want to go with barely anything, never forget your clothes and footwear. And when there are things to include, there are things not to be brought on a holiday. These include jewellery and electronic equipment unless you plan on being robbed along the way.

Roll Up Clothes

Instead of folding clothes the conventional way, which only leads to more creases and wrinkles, you can just roll up your clothes. Just segregate your clothes according to softness, separate shirts and blouses from trousers and then fold them lengthwise and roll up.

Basically, it works by preventing creases right from the start with a radius bend. When the clothes are shaken from being rolled up, they recover their shapes just as easily.

To get the maximum space out of your suitcase with rolled up clothes, you can try this layering technique: Rigid items like books on the bottom layer; folded clothes like jeans in the middle layer, rolled up clothes on the top layer. This way, the rolled up clothes will not be squashed by the rigid items.

Fill Those Pockets

Yes, those pockets serve a purpose beyond displaying the bags hardware. You must fill them up with items that you will regularly need while travelling or those that cannot be accommodated inside the suitcase.

For example, your underwear can be neatly folded and tucked into the pockets along with the small first aid and grooming kits. If you are carrying only one bag, then your travel documents can go in there, too.

Just remember that when packing for your holiday, don't pack everything. After all, you can always buy what you don't have in your bags once you reach your destination.

Summer in New York City is Hot!


Summer in New York City is hot, hot, hot! The temperatures in the city soar in July but so does the excitement ... and those who have been cooped up in an office all winter will appreciate getting outside and exploring all the fun activities and cultural events the city has to offer.

Macy’s Fourth of July Fireworks


If you are lucky enough to be in New York over the July 4th weekend, you are in for a spectacular treat- the largest fireworks display in America. The Macy’s fireworks start to light up the sky after 9 p.m. and the pyrotechnic spectacle features over 1,000 shells bursting per minute, timed to the beat of the accompanying music. The dazzling show can be viewed from any point in Manhattan with clear views of the sky above the East River. For a completely unobstructed view, consider booking one of the many boat tours that offer a perfect view of the fireworks, the Statue of Liberty, and the New York City skyline.


Midsummer Night Swing


What better way is there to spend a hot summer night than dancing under the stars? For three weeks in July, the Lincoln Center for the Performing Arts presents its annual Midsummer Night Swing, which transforms Damrosch Park in midtown Manhattan into a rocking dance party. Dance lovers from the most basic beginners to seasoned pros will enjoy the impressive showcase of live bands, orchestras and DJs as they show off their swing, samba or soul moves. The performance schedule is available at their website, and visitors can purchase passes to the events online.

New York Philharmonic Concerts in the Parks

For travellers looking for free things to do in New York, July is a great time to be in the Big Apple. The world-renowned New York Philharmonic’s Concerts in the Parks series will delight music lovers with its free performances of a selection of arias and symphonies from Mozart, Beethoven and other classic greats. Shows take place in Central Park and other boroughs throughout the city. More free entertainment in New York in July includes free Monday night movies in Bryant Park, NBC's Today Show concerts at Rockefeller Center, and Central Park’s Shakespeare in the Park.

Central Park Summerstage Series

Central Park in the summer is an oasis of trees, ponds and scenic landscaping in the middle of the hot city. Spend a lovely July evening at the Central Park Summerstage, an outdoor venue featuring a busy schedule of dance, music and theater performances. Concerts showcase both big-name bands and exciting emerging talent. Most shows are free of charge and take place rain or shine.

Lincoln Center Festival


For three weeks in July, the Lincoln Center for the Performing Arts presents a festival of performances from internationally acclaimed dance, music and theatre companies. This festival series showcases some of the most exciting talent from around the world, and visitors will be dazzled by experimental theatre, contemporary dance and innovative musical performances. Visit the Lincoln Center’s website for a calendar of events and to purchase tickets. Student discounts are available.

July weather in New York is typically hot and humid and can be rainy, so remember to stay hydrated and keep an umbrella handy as you explore the city. If you need a break from the heat, keep in mind that New York is also home to some of the most famous (and air-conditioned) museums in the world so consider a visit to cool down with some culture!

How to Determine if a Travel Agency is Reputable


When planning a business trip or family vacation, using a well-educated travel agency is an extremely helpful way to book your getaway without any stress. However, not just any agency will get the job done efficiently. You will want to invest with one that has a reputation for getting the job done and going the extra mile for their customers. This means you may need to do some homework in order to verify that any agency you do business with is in fact a reputable one. Here are some basic tips on how to pick the best travel agency for you.

Longevity

When considering a travel agency in which to do business with, longevity is a factor in which to keep in mind. While being in business for twenty years does not guarantee the agency is the best in the area, it does indicate they have enough going for them to stay in business. Avoid any travel agency that is not at least a couple years old, unless you know the owners and staff very well. Building a good reputation takes time. The new kids on the block may be excellent, but they may not be worth the risk of using to plan that once-in-a-lifetime vacation that you want to go perfectly.

Local Presence

Along with longevity, it is a good idea to see what ties the agency has to the local business community. A good place to begin looking is with your local Chamber of Commerce, or other business association. In comparison with businesses of all types, a travel agency that tends to be community minded and customer-centric is very likely to take part in the events around town in some manner. Membership in local business clubs and organizations is a good sign the agency is serious about what it does, which is exactly what you want.

References

References are always an excellent indicator of whether or not a travel agency has a good reputation. Toss the name of the agency out to your co-workers, friends, neighbors and other acquaintances around town. There is a good chance someone has either dealt with the agency or knows someone who did. Make sure to speak directly to the source rather than attempt to obtain opinions through a third party. It is too easy for something important to be left out or misunderstood as the information goes through several people.
Customer Care

Drop in at the agency and see how they deal with potential customers who wander in off the street. If you are greeted with a friendly smile, invited to come in and sit, or offered a cup of coffee, you can learn a lot about the business model and integrity that the agency holds. It would be worth your while to investigate a little further.

At this point, you may share a few general remarks, such as “I’m thinking of taking a trip to the mountains in a few months, and I wondered what you could do for me.” If the response is to toss a couple of brochures your way, followed by a quick nod toward the door, then you know this agency is not right for you. On the other hand, if you are invited to sit down and discuss the possible vacation in more detail, it is a strong indicator that the agency wants to earn your business and respect.
Asking Questions

The type of questions asked by the agent is also a good way to judge the reliability and reputation of the agency. When small details such as preferences in room types, accommodations for any allergies you may have, and preferences in the mode of travel are mentioned by the agent, you know they really do want to design a travel package that is to your liking. An agency with more interest in collecting your hard-earned money will simply lay out a few generic package deals and invite you to choose one. Go with the agency that will take the time to customize your travel plans to suit your needs.

Always ask questions regarding matters such as up front deposits on packages, payment terms, customer support during your trip, and the ability to change your travel plans in the event of an emergency. Reputable agencies will provide straightforward answers to these types of queries and not attempt to use fifty words when a one word answer will do. While you receive these answers, notice whether or not the agent is looking you in the eye. People who are not afraid to face you squarely when they talk are much more likely to be ethical, honest, and in general very reliable.

Other Factors

While price is not necessarily a factor when it comes to determining if an agency is reputable or not, beware of any agency that trots out the issue of cost and waves it like a red flag. It is perfectly permissible for the agent to ask you regarding how much you would like to spend for the trip, but it is not a good sign if he or she begins to wave discounted packages in your face before getting any solid ideas of what you want.

Choosing a reputable travel agency is a combination of assessing their standing in the community in terms of what others think, along with your own personal impressions of the agents when you make that first critical contact. Keep in mind your first impression is likely to be the right one. If you do not feel good about the meeting, then continue your search for the best travel agency.

All About Calcutta


Calcutta is the former capital of India. It is rich in history and culture, and makes for a very fruitful vacation.

Calcutta is the former name of Kolkata. It is often referred to as Kolkata, to pertain to the whole city including the suburbs. It is the capital of West Bengal’s Indian State. This city is located in the eastern part of India along the banks of the Hooghly River. The population is more than 15 million which makes it the 3rd largest city in India. The large population also earned for it the label urban agglomeration. Calcutta is also the 14th largest metropolitan area in the world.

Calcutta is the capital of India during the reign of Raj the British in 1911. The city is also India’s center of modern industry, education, culture and science as well as politics. Due to its vast history, Calcutta witnessed a lot of intense clashes, economic stagnation and political violence since the 1950s. After half a century however, a life-changing economic rejuvenation had resulted in Calcutta’s growth and development. Like most other Indian cities, Calcutta still continues to struggle with urbanization problems including pollution, traffic congestion and poverty.

The city is noted for its very interesting history that ranges from the Trade Union Movements to the Indian Struggle for Independence. The revolutionary scheme of their history garnered them fame and respect around the world. Furthermore, Calcutta is noted by some as a source of inspiration from other countries.

There are many versions on how the citys name was derived. The anglicized name of Calcutta and the other name Kolkata both come from the root word Kalikata, the name of one of the villages within the area before the British colony. The other two villages were Govindapur and Sutanuti.

Kalikata was then believed as the version of the goddess Kalis land or in local terms, Kalikshetra. On the other hand, the name of this city may be derived from the term kilkila, a Bengali term meaning flat area. More so, the name may have been also derived from the indigenous word or term khal meaning natural canal. This is followed by the term Katta which means to dig or the past tense dug.

The name of this city is pronounced as Kalkota, following the Bengali language. It was changed in 2001 to Calcutta, making it the official English name. Some people see this move as a step to eradicate the legacy of the British. However, the necessary name change had made the overseas media had not reflected this change.

The city of Calcutta is widely known for it artistic, revolutionary and literary heritage. Since Calcutta was the former capital city of India, it is the birthplace of modern artistic thought and Indian literature. The people who live in this city always possess a special participation and appreciation for literature and the arts. It is in fact a welcoming tradition for new talents. As a result, it has gained popularity as the city with a furious and creative energy.

A special characteristic for those who live in this city is their strong sense of community among its neighbors. This act of kindness and strong bond is locally called para. Usually, each para has its own community clubs complete with a playing field and clubroom.

Calcutta presently is a very industrialized city already. It is the center of business, commercial and financial trade in eastern India. It has a very competitive tourism industry that in fact it is the only city in the region with an international airport.

Part of Calcutta’s modern fame is attributed to Mother Teresa, a Catholic nun who became famous all over the world because of her charitable deeds.

How to Plan You Yosemite Adventure


Yosemite is a unique experience unto itself. There is no place that is quite like it, which is why people who visit Yosemite tend to want to come and visit it again and again. When it comes to adventure, learning and discovery, Yosemite never runs out of offerings. Planning a trip to Yosemite soon? Here are some adventure tips to make your visit that much more enjoyable:


Making time for adventure


There is no way you can thoroughly enjoy everything that Yosemite can offer if you schedule a trip for just one day. You'll be too overwhelmed and miss out on a lot of activities. Schedule at least 3 days of visit and plan your adventure based on what you love doing – hiking, birdwatching and sightseeing, rafting, boating and sailing, hiking and camping, etc.

It's best to start early if you want to log in as many activities as you can. Most scenic hikes, for example, last a number of hours. If you want to go see Half Dome, you'll have to prepare for a hike that lasts about 12 hours.

You might also want to find the best schedule for your availability. In summer, the park is packed, parking is a challenge lines to the most famous sights are long. You might also want to book early so you can find a good place to stay.

Yosemite Valley

The valley is found in the southwestern area of the park, bordered by high granite cliffs that reach up to 1200 m. From here, you can view the 1100 m high monolith nicknamed El Capitan. You can also go for a hike to view Half Dome and Mirror Lake, which is found at its base. You can also take in a good view of the valley from Glacier Point.

Waterfalls

Yosemite has many of the highest waterfalls in the U.S. The most impressive of these is Yosemite Falls, the highest in North America at 739 m. You can also take short trips to Vernal Falls, which features a mere 97 m drop but showcases day-long rainbows in the mist. Ribbon Falls is also an excellent site, featuring uninterrupted drop of water from 491 m up. There's also Bridalveil Fall, so named for its delicate mist.

Sequoia groves

There are three giant sequoia groves found in Yosemite. These are the Mariposa, the Tuolumne and the Merced groves. Mariposa is the largest of the three and is easily the most visited. This is where you'll find the 2,700-year-old Grizzly Giant that stands at 64 m tall. The Wawona Tree can also be found here. A roadway was built by cutting a tunnel through this giant sequoia.

Going interactive

Yosemite is a professionally-run park, so expect museums, interactive exhibits and tours. If you're bringing kids along, why not sign them up for the park's programs. Kids at least 3 years old can join the Little Cubs while older kids can sign up for the Junior Ranger program. These are excellent learning opportunities for children that parents can take part in as well.

If you want a taste of everything, consider booking a tour for yourself and your group. This is a good idea is you want to experience a number of different activities and optimize the time you spend at Yosemite.
